DFG-out mode of inhibition by an irreversible type-1 inhibitor capable of overcoming gate-keeper mutations in FGF receptors.
ACS chemical biology - 16 Jan 2015
Huang Zhifeng, Tan Li, Wang Huiyan, Liu Yang, Blais Steven, Deng Jingjing, Neubert Thomas A, Gray Nathanael S, Li Xiaokun, Mohammadi Moosa
Abstract excerpt
Drug-resistance acquisition through kinase gate-keeper mutations is a major hurdle in the clinic. Here, we determined the first crystal structures of the human FGFR4 kinase domain (FGFR4K) alone and complexed with ponatinib, a promiscuous type-2 (DFG-out) kinase inhibitor, and an oncogenic FGFR4K harboring the V550L gate-keeper mutation bound to FIIN-2, a new type-1 irreversible inhibitor.
